Can I take direct admission in BCA if I am from another state? And I have got only 65% in my 12th.

Yes, you can usually get direct admission in a BCA (Bachelor of Computer Applications) program even if you are from another state, as many colleges across India accept students from different regions. Most colleges offering BCA do not require an entrance exam; they admit students based on their Class 12 marks. With 65%, you meet the basic eligibility for many institutions, though some top colleges might have higher cutoffs. Additionally, being from another state generally does not impact your eligibility, but you should check each college's specific guidelines or contact their admissions office for any state-related criteria.
